Correlation between radiosensitivity and chromosome numbers in mesothelioma cell lines for X rays and carbon-ion beams

Malignant pleural mesothelioma (MPM) is an aggressive tumor arising from serous surfaces. Eighty percent of patients will have a definite asbestos exposure history, often with 20- 40 year latency between asbestos exposure and development of malignancy. Due to asbestos was widely used in the world between the 1940s and 1979, it has been estimated that the number of men dying from MPM increase each year until a peak is reached in about 2020. MPM is resistant to radiotherapy, surgery or chemotherapy, and only slightly improve prognosis. So far, no effective therapeutics has been established for the disease-advanced case. We examined the radiosensitivity of MPM cell lines by X rays and carbon-ion beams last year and this year we investigated the relationship between cell-killing effect and the biological character, such as the modal chromosome number. Six kinds of MPM cell lines were used and irradiated with X rays or carbon-ion beams (13keV/μm and approximately 80keV/μm) at the Heavy Ion Medical Accelerator in Chiba (HIMAC). Cell-killing effect was detected using a colony-formation assay. The number of chromosomes was observed in a metaphase spread. The results indicated there was a good correlation in the D10 values of MPM cell lines between X rays and carbon-ion beams. Different MPM cell lines showed a great variation in numbers of chromosome, and the distribution of the number of chromosomes in the same cell line is also great different. The mean numbers of chromosomes of those cell lines are to be 48-95, and the D10 values are not clearly correlated to the chromosome number of each cell line except for the MESO-4. The results suggest that the radiosensitivity of MPM cell lines correlate to LET of radiation but did not clearly depend on the modal chromosome number.
